Want a graduation memento that you can actually use instead of having it just sit on a shelf? Creating a signature graduation keepsake plate is an inexpensive and easy way to make a memento that requires little-to-no effort on your part. When it's completed, you'll be left with an item that you can use on a daily basis. All of your friends and family will be able to contribute! They'll create it while at your graduation party, which makes it even more special.
What you need:
- White plate
- Porcelain paint markers
- Oven
- Cardstock
- Pen
What You Do:
- Fold a piece of cardstock in half, then write a note for family and friends, letting them know that they can sign a short message on the plate using one of the porcelain plate markers.
- Set up the plate on a table at the graduation party with the cardstock note and markers next to it. When you're choosing which markers to use, consider using your school's colors. It's a great addition to the look of the plate.
- Allow family and friends to sign the plate with alternating colors of marker so it's easier to read.
- After all the signatures are complete around the edge, write a graduation message in the center of the plate.
- Bake the plate in the oven according to the instructions on the package of markers.
- Using potholders, remove the plate from the oven. Careful, it's hot!
The graduation keepsake plate is a wonderful way for your loved ones to come together at your party and provide you with a beautiful and useful memento.
